Jazz Studies

Develop improvisation skills, learn jazz theory, or refine your personal style. Washington Conservatory of Music’s jazz program is tailored to your needs through one-on-one study with professional jazz artists.

Areas of Study:
  • piano
  • saxophone
  • guitar
  • upright bass
  • electric bass
  • drum set
  • jazz theory & composition
